Japan - Import of Lithium Carbonates

Since 2014, Japan Import of Lithium Carbonates rose 38.1%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 3 among other countries in Import of Lithium Carbonates at $312,444,096. Japan is overtaken by China, which was ranked number 2 with $379,717,528.26 and is followed by Belgium with $142,177,089.83. South Korea topped the ranking with $424,365,210.37 in 2019, a fall of 7.4% compared to 2018. Georgia witnessed the best average annual growth at +149.7% per year, while Burundi recorded the worst performance at -63.7% per year.
